PV installation shall comply with requirements of the standard plan. PV system operating at 80 volts or greater shall be protected by a listed DC arc fault protection. (CEC 690.11) All work done in a neat and workmanlike manner. (CEC 110.12) 10. DC modules are properly marked and labeled.
Marking is placed adjacent to the main service disconnect in a location clearly visible from where the disconnect is operated. (CFC 605.11.1.3 & CRC R331.2.3) 67. The markings say “WARNING: PHOTOVOLTAIC POWER SOURCE” and have 3/8-inch (9.5 mm) minimum-sized white letters on a red background.
(CBC 1509.7.2 & CRC R908.1.2) Conduit, wiring systems and raceways for photovoltaic circuits are located as close as possible to the ridge, hip or valley and from the hip or valley as directly as possible to an outside wall to reduce trip hazards and maximize ventilation opportunities.
